更新資料庫記錄 |
「更新資料庫記錄」動作用於更新已連接資料庫中的一或多項記錄。
|
「更新資料庫記錄」動作僅支援關聯式資料庫類型。對於此動作,「資料庫設定精靈」不會顯示非關聯式資料庫類型 (如文字、Access 和 Excel),或參考非關聯式資料庫類型的任何具名資料庫連線。 |
可以在下列索引標籤上設定「更新資料庫記錄」動作的屬性。
資料庫連線
從整合使用資料庫連線:指定動作使用整合中設定的資料庫連線。當父整合是資料庫整合時可用。
指定資料庫連線:指定使用新的資料庫連線。當父整合是資料庫整合時可用。
資料庫連線設定:啟動「資料庫設定精靈」,在其中可以連線到想要此動作使用的關聯式資料庫系統。如需更多有關如何使用「資料庫設定精靈」的資訊,請參閱「資料庫設定對話方塊」。
資料庫類型:完成資料庫連線設定過程後,會顯示資料庫類型。
位置:完成資料庫連線設定過程後,會顯示資料庫的檔案位置。
記錄值和狀況
使用下列索引標籤,可以定義要在資料庫中更新的記錄值:
更新命令協助程式:顯示一個表格,其中包含可用於建立條件運算式的資料庫欄位和介面。在該表格中,按一下以選取要變更其值的欄位的核取方塊,然後在「值」欄中輸入所需的值或變數。在「條件」下,建立條件陳述式,如下所示:
[條件式連字符]:指定群組中的條件陳述式的條件式連字符。預設條件式連字符為 And。
按一下現有條件式連字符以顯示一個功能表,透過該功能表,您可以使用下列其中一種方式來設定條件運算式:
And、Or、NotAnd、NotOr:按一下清單中要用於條件陳述式的條件式連字符。如需更多有關支援的條件式連字符的資訊,請參閱「條件式連字符」。
新增條件:按一下以將條件陳述式新增至目前群組。
新增群組:按一下以在目前群組新增一個條件陳述式子群組。
移除群組:按一下以刪除子群組。從子群組開啟功能表時可用。
全部清除:按一下以刪除所有條件陳述式 (包括子群組)。從最上方的群組開啟此功能表時可用。
:將條件陳述式新增至與此連字符相關聯的群組。
:刪除條件陳述式。
SQL 命令:顯示您在「更新命令協助程式」索引標籤上指定為 SQL UPDATE 陳述式的值。
啟用 SQL 命令編輯:將「SQL 命令」輸入方塊設定為可寫入,讓您可以編輯指令。此選項是為正在自行編寫 SQL 陳述式且經驗豐富的進階使用者所量身打造。
「更新資料庫記錄」動作不支援二進位資料。 |
動作
名稱:指定動作的名稱。可以透過在欄位中輸入新名稱來取代預設名稱。
描述:指定動作的說明。
執行動作:指定所需的動作執行頻率。
永遠:指定 Integration Service 會在每次執行整合時執行動作。
從不:指定 Integration Service 不會在執行整合時執行動作。
根據變數有條件地執行:指定 Integration Service 僅會在選取的變數滿足指定條件時執行動作。在僅有一個條件可以確定是否執行動作的情況下才可使用此選項。您選取此選項後,就可以在輸入方塊中建立條件陳述式。
變數:指定要用於條件陳述式的變數。在輸入方塊中輸入變數。按一下 以查看最近使用的變數的清單,或按一下「更多變數」以開啟「插入變數」對話方塊。
[關係運算子]:指定用於條件陳述式的關係運算子。按一下現有運算子以顯示其他運算子的清單,然後按一下要使用的運算子。如需更多資訊,請參閱「關係運算子」。清單中可用的運算子取決於您在「類型」選項中選取的是「文字」還是「十進位」。
值:指定用於條件陳述式的值。若要新增值,請按一下 ,按一下「<輸入一個值>」,輸入所需的值,然後按 Enter
。若要刪除值,請使用滑鼠右鍵按一下此值,然後按一下「刪除」。一些運算子 (例如 Is blank 和 Is not blank) 不需要指定值。在這些情況下,「值」欄位不可用。
類型:指定條件陳述式是評估文字值還是十進位值。
根據運算式有條件地執行:指定 Integration Service 執行動作的條件。需要在多個條件陳述式的情況才能使用此選項。如果選取此選項,則可透過建立所需的條件陳述式,在輸入方塊中建立條件運算式。您可以在「樹狀檢視」索引標籤中建立和編輯條件運算式。按一下「文字檢視」索引標籤以檢視條件運算式的唯讀文字檢視。
[條件式連字符]:指定群組中的條件陳述式的條件式連字符。預設條件式連字符為 And。
按一下現有條件式連字符以顯示一個功能表,透過該功能表,您可以使用下列其中一種方式來設定條件運算式:
And、Or、NotAnd、NotOr:按一下清單中要用於條件陳述式的條件式連字符。如需更多有關支援的條件式連字符的資訊,請參閱「條件式連字符」。
新增條件:按一下以將條件陳述式新增至目前群組。
新增群組:按一下以在目前群組新增一個條件陳述式子群組。
移除群組:按一下以刪除子群組。從子群組開啟功能表時可用。
全部清除:按一下以刪除所有條件陳述式 (包括子群組)。從最上方的群組開啟此功能表時可用。
:將條件陳述式新增至與此連字符相關聯的群組。顯示在運算式中每個條件式連字符的右側。
:刪除條件陳述式。當您指向某個現有條件陳述式時,顯示在該陳述式的右側。
變數:指定要用於條件陳述式的變數。在輸入方塊中輸入變數。按一下 以查看最近使用的變數的清單,或按一下「更多變數」以開啟「插入變數」對話方塊。
[關係運算子]:指定用於條件陳述式的關係運算子。按一下現有運算子以顯示其他運算子的清單,然後按一下要使用的運算子。如需更多資訊,請參閱「關係運算子」。清單中可用的運算子取決於您在「類型」選項中選取的是「文字」還是「十進位」。
值:指定用於條件陳述式的值。若要新增值,請按一下 ,按一下「<輸入一個值>」,輸入所需的值,然後按 Enter
。若要刪除值,請使用滑鼠右鍵按一下此值,然後按一下「刪除」。一些運算子 (例如 Is blank 和 Is not blank) 不需要指定值。在這些情況下,「值」欄位不可用。
類型:指定條件陳述式是評估文字值還是十進位值。
登入設定
從父動作繼承:指定動作繼承在「動作」屬性索引標籤上指定的使用者帳戶認證。或者,如果動作是「群組」動作的子動作,則該動作會繼承在直接父「群組」動作的屬性索引標籤上指定的使用者帳戶認證。
指定使用者認證:指定使用指定的認證執行動作。
錯誤處理和診斷
忽略錯誤並繼續執行動作:指定如果動作失敗,則會繼續執行其餘動作。如果未選取此選項,並且動作失敗,則產生的行為會依多種因素而定,如下所示:
若失敗則重試:指定如果動作失敗,則 Integration Service 會嘗試再次執行動作。
重試次數上限:指定 Integration Service 嘗試再次執行動作的最大次數。選取「若失敗則重試」選項時可用。
重試間隔:指定 Integration Service 在動作失敗後嘗試再次執行動作之前等待的時間長度。選取「若失敗則重試」選項時可用。